About Play Street Museum - Sugar Land
Play Street Museum - Sugar Land is a children's museum in Sugar Land, TX. Play Street Museum operates five daily session times on weekdays with a time-slot system designed to prevent overcrowding, allowing flexible entry as long as space permits. Rated 4.8 out of 5 stars by 164 visitors.

💡 Did You Know?
- Play Street Museum operates five daily session times on weekdays with a time-slot system designed to prevent overcrowding, allowing flexible entry as long as space permits
- The museum features a rotating Discovery Rug exhibit that changes themes regularly, combined with weekly themed activities and sensory kits to provide varied learning experiences
- Admission pricing allows older and younger siblings to play free when accompanied by a paying sibling (ages 1-8 at $14 per child), making it cost-effective for multi-age families
- The museum maintains a no-stroller policy in play areas and requires parent/guardian supervision at all times, positioning it as an active engagement space rather than a drop-off facility
💬 What Visitors Say
- Visit on weekday mornings (8:30-10:00 or 10:30-12:00 sessions) to enjoy minimal crowds and have more space for children to explore the interactive exhibits without wait times
- Book your time slot online in advance to secure your spot, especially during peak times, as the museum operates on a session-based system with flexible entry as long as space permits
- Plan to stay the full 1.5-2 hour session duration as children can engage in imaginative role-play across multiple themed areas (fire truck, doctor's office, cafe, block building), and budget extra time if visiting during the Slime Lab or weekly themed activity times
- Leave strollers at home as the museum has a no-stroller policy in play areas; however, siblings of any age play free when accompanied by a paying child (ages 1-8), making it cost-effective for multi-age families
- Arrive prepared to actively supervise and engage—this is not a drop-off facility, but the hands-on nature of exhibits (taking orders at the cafe, getting pretend checkups, building with blocks) encourages imaginative play and skill development
